For Fall 2010, all MSYSA leagues will be required to use Gotsoccer to provide data to MSYSA. All rosters and passcards will be required to be printed using the Gotsoccer system. Leagues are encouraged to participate for the Spring 2010 season to pilot the program and explore its functions. League accounts have already been set up, please email stateoffice@michiganyouthsoccer.org for login details. Only League Presidents will be given login info.

read moreMSYSA offers it's member leagues an opportunity to receive three (3) hours of coaching education for FREE each year. These clinics can include both field and classroom clinics. The content of the clinic is flexible based on the needs of the member club, however, the MSYSA DOC must approve all clinic topics.
